Good Qualities Of Rats. Brown rats are omnivorous, eating pretty much anything, from fruit and seeds to human food waste, insects, birds' eggs or even small mammals. Rats have sharp eyes that move independently of each other and can watch for predators directly overhead. Rats are very clever and have super good memories.
